www.fltk.net > vs2012生成ExE

vs2012生成ExE

按下F5运行就生成了…… 也可以在菜单里操作:生成 --> 生成 XXXX(程序名)或重新生成。默认会生成到DEBUG目录用于程序调试。 生成 --> 配置管理器 里,可以配置生成平台等 PS:生成的exe文件在你的解决方案:Bin\Debug 或 Bin\Release目录下

VS2010没有暂停 你可以在return之前加上 system("pause");

vs2012的编译器默认在xp下就是不能运行的,不是有效的win32程序,因为链接的时候它默认把“最低需求的系统版本”开到vista了……安装了某个ctp补丁之后,工程里面工具集可以选vs2012 targeted xp,这样编译出来xp才能用。 release模式编译不正确的的...

确定你建的是控制台应用程序,你的编译器配置可能有问题,在项目->属性->配置属性->C++->预处理器->预处理器定义选项中选择WIN32 ,_DEBUG试一试

兄弟,解决了没有?我也遇到了完全相同的问题~~ 能否帮助我一下呢?

按下F5运行就生成了…… 也可以在菜单里操作:生成 --> 生成 XXXX(程序名)或重新生成。默认会生成到DEBUG目录用于程序调试。 生成 --> 配置管理器 里,可以配置生成平台等 PS:生成的exe文件在你的解决方案:Bin\Debug 或 Bin\Release目录下

项目 - 属性 - 应用程序 - 资源 图标

要选择工程版本和优化配置才行,2010版本以上的 选择 Release版本编译,我看了一下编辑字的, 代码长度也不见得减少多少,可能还要再设置一下优化配置. 比如说 生成->按配置优化->.... 这个我也没用过,你试试看行不行了.

高版本的vs直接生成的exe貌似不能在低版本的windows系统上运行 不如试一下低版本的?

执行完了自然就关闭的,VC6会有自己有pause功能,VS的话要自己添加指令system("Pause")或者getchar();都可以 如果只是练习C语言的话,没有必要用VS2012,用VC6足够

网站地图

All rights reserved Powered by www.fltk.net

copyright ©right 2010-2021。
www.fltk.net内容来自网络,如有侵犯请联系客服。zhit325@qq.com